Sep. 18, 2007 (Investor's Business Daily delivered by Newstex) --

Thailand makes fish-skin bikinis

The fish-skin bikini is a new fashion trend in Thailand, India's Zeenews reports. Made out of tilapia skin, a waterproof bikini costs $75. Tilapia fish skin used to be sold for a few cents as a fried snack, but a few years ago its skin became well known in the leather market for its durability. A Thai leather vendor made a bikini from pieces of 15 fish stitched together. The fish skin, which now costs about $1.25, is dried and dyed. The bikini was unveiled at a fashion show, and tilapia skin is now used for handbags and shoes as well.
